What is Leak Detection?

Leak detection is the process of identifying and repairing leaks in plumbing systems. Plumbing leaks can occur in any part of the plumbing system, including pipes, fittings, valves, and fixtures.

These water leaks can cause a range of problems, including significant water damage, structural damage, mold growth, and an extremely high water bill.

Other leaks can become a health hazard, especially if they contaminate the water supply with harmful bacteria or chemicals.

Finding leaks is important for homeowners to protect their properties from the damage caused by water leaks. It is also an important part of conserving water, as even a small leak can waste a significant amount of water over time.

According to the Environmental Protection Agency, a household can waste up to 10,000 gallons of water per year due to undetected water leaks.

Signs Of a Plumbing Leak

leak detection - Signs Of a Plumbing Leak - wrench on leaking pipe

There are several signs that can indicate a plumbing leak. The most obvious sign is finding water on the floor or walls. Low water pressure, unusually high water bills, mold growth, and a musty odor may also indicate that you have a leak inside your home.

However, not all leaks are visible or easily detectable. Some leaks can occur in hidden areas, such as inside walls, under floors, or in the basement. You need comprehensive training and the right equipment to find a hidden water leak in the home.

This is where plumbing services come in. Plumbers are trained professionals who have the knowledge and tools to detect and repair plumbing leaks.

Your plumber may use visual inspections, pressure tests, and even electronic leak detection equipment to find the problem in your home.

Visual inspections involve checking all the visible pipes, fittings, and fixtures for signs of leaks, such as water stains or corrosion.

During a pressure test, your plumber will pressurize and monitor the plumbing system for drops in pressure, which can indicate the presence of a leak. Electronic leak detection equipment uses sound or thermal imaging to detect leaks in hidden areas.

Once a leak is detected, plumbers will determine the best course of action for repairing the leak. In some cases, a simple repair or replacement of a pipe or fitting may be sufficient, but some leaks may require more extensive repair, such as the replacement of a section of the plumbing system or the installation of a new fixture.

Types of Leaks

Plumbers have the right skills and equipment to determine where leaks occur and how to fix them.

Faucet Leaks

  • Faucet leaks occur when the seal or washer inside the faucet becomes worn or damaged, which can cause water to drip or flow continuously from the faucet. Faucet leaks can be repaired by replacing the seal or washer or by replacing the entire faucet if necessary.

Toilet Leaks

  • Toilet leaks can occur in several places, including the tank, the bowl, or the supply line. Toilet leaks can cause a range of problems, including water damage to the floor, high water bills, and the potential for contamination of the water supply.
  • Plumbers can detect and repair toilet leaks by inspecting the tank, bowl, and supply line for signs of leaks. They can also check the flapper and fill valve, which are common sources of leaks in toilet systems.

Pipe Leaks

  • Pipe leaks can occur in any part of the plumbing system, including hot water pipes, cold water pipes, and drain pipes. Pipe leaks can be caused by a variety of factors, such as corrosion, damage, or improper installation.
  • Pipe leaks can cause significant damage to the property, including water damage, mold growth, and structural damage.
  • Plumbers will detect and repair pipe leaks using the methods already described here, including performing pressure tests or using electronic leak detection equipment.

Gas Leaks

  • Gas leaks can be extremely dangerous and can cause explosions or fires if not detected and repaired promptly. Gas leaks can be caused by damaged gas lines, loose fittings, or malfunctioning appliances.
  • Plumbers can detect gas leaks by using gas detectors or sniffers, which can detect the presence of natural gas or propane in the air. If a gas leak is detected, plumbers will take immediate action to repair the leak and ensure the safety of the property.
  • You should always call a professional immediately if you suspect that your home has a gas leak.
  • Plumbers can also provide preventative maintenance services to help prevent leaks from occurring in the first place. Preventative maintenance may include regular inspections of the plumbing system, cleaning of drains and pipes, and replacement of worn or damaged parts.
  • This helps prolong the life of the plumbing system and reduces the likelihood of leaks and other plumbing problems damaging your property in the future.
